Minimum Loan Amount and Purpose

Loan Type Minimum Loan Amount Usage
Renovation Loans $50,000 Funds home improvements, from kitchen remodels to significant home repairs. These loans cater to various renovation needs, streamlining the borrowing process.
Construction Loans $50,000 Construction loans help build new structures or manage extensive renovations, ensuring adequate financing.
